X-ray powder diffraction (XRD), thermal gravimetric analysis (TGA), surface area measurements, and near-edge X-ray absorption fine structure (NEXAFS)spectroscopy were used to examine the surface properties of organosilane-modified smectite-type aluminosilicate clays.
